Radionuclide Dosimetric Data Sheets

Mercury-197m

Summary data

General

Classification

Isotope:  Hg-197m
Atomic number (Z):  80
Mass number (A):  197
Neutron number (N):  117

Radioactive decay

Decay modes:  Electron capture, Internal transition
Half-life:  23.8 [h]
Decay constant:  8.0900e-06 [1/s]
Daughters:  Hg-197 (91.4%), Au-197 (8.6%)
Radioactive daughters:  Hg-197

Dosimetric constants

Mean alpha energy:  0.0 [MeV]
Mean electron energy:  0.21704 [MeV]
Mean photon energy:  0.09774 [MeV]
Air kerma rate constant, Γ101.186e-17 [Gy·m2/Bq·s]
Air kerma coefficient, Kair1.186e-17 [Gy·m2/Bq·s]
Equilibrium dose constant for weakly-penetrating radiations (α and/or electrons), Δwp3.477e-14 [Gy·kg/Bq·s]
Equilibrium dose constant for alphas, Δα0.000e+00 [Gy·kg/Bq·s]
Equilibrium dose constant for betas/electrons, Δβ-,β+,e-3.477e-14 [Gy·kg/Bq·s]
Equilibrium dose constant for photons, Δp1.566e-14 [Gy·kg/Bq·s]
